Kind of; the local collector isn't meant to be an efficient solution: the main constraint is the # of CPUs, and if the workload is too large, the solution is going distributed (wip). Since the overall parameters of a training setup are known - i.e. #distributed machines, #cores per machine, #modules - the naive solution may be "good enough", if the training setup is appropriately dimensioned: all compilations happen simultaneously and no module is starved.

But good to keep the issue, maybe we hit training cases when this needs addressing!
